How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Hunters Vista?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Hunters Vista Studio Apartments | $1,771 | $1,459 | $2,472 |
Hunters Vista 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,874 | $1,346 | $3,774 |
Hunters Vista 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,351 | $1,685 | $4,813 |
Hunters Vista 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,492 | $1,765 | $6,929 |
Hunters Vista 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,774 | $2,665 | $4,950 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Studio Hunters Vista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Hunters Vista with Studio?
Currently the most affordable Studio in Hunters Vista is at The Lucent at Sunrise listed at $1,538.
How much is the average rent for a Studio Hunters Vista Apartment?
The average rent for a Studio Apartment in Hunters Vista is $1,771.
What is the largest available Studio Hunters Vista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Hunters Vista is a 608 square feet unit starting from $1,538 at The Lucent at Sunrise.
What is the average size for Hunters Vista Studio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Studio rental in Hunters Vista is currently 582 sq ft.
